NatWest and RBS: EIB funding announcement

8th January 2009 Print
Peter Ibbetson, Chairman of Business Banking commented, "NatWest and RBS welcome the EIB's pledge to increase lending to SMEs by almost 30% in both 2009 and 2010, and confirms its commitment to the scheme with the receipt of £250 million funding.

“The support will be made available to both NatWest and RBS Business Banking and Commercial customers at the end of January.

This is one of a number of measures that NatWest and RBS have made available to support SMEs as they trade through the economic downturn. In addition to continuing to provide committed overdrafts, we have also pledged not to increase overdraft pricing for small businesses as well as launching a freephone SME helpline, called Business Lifeline."
